(ANS – São Paulo) – “Corresponde – Salesian Programme of Educommunication for Young People”, run by the São Paulo Brazil (BSP) province, brought together 19 young representatives from the province’s various communities on 16 May 2026 for comprehensive formation in communication, youth leadership and evangelisation in both physical and digital spaces. The initiative stems from the heart of Don Bosco’s educational and pastoral mission and presents itself as a concrete response to the contemporary challenges of evangelisation. Conceived in the light of the Salesian charism, the programme is an initiative of the BSP Province and is run by the Salesian Centre for Social and Professional Development. The programme aims at the integral formation of young people, integrating educational, pastoral and communicative dimensions, through the development of skills in content creation, storytelling, digital safety, design, audiovisual production and life planning.
